Analysis

In 2023, other industrial roundwood, non-coniferous (production) — production in Nicaragua stood at 0 m3. That is the lowest value across all 63 years on record.

Over the whole period, other industrial roundwood, non-coniferous (production) — production in Nicaragua peaked at 60,000 m3 in 1974 and was at its lowest, 0 m3, in 1994.

Nicaragua ranks 135th of 156 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

The database contains data on the production and trade in roundwood and in prim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world.The main types of primary forest products included in this database are ro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further and defined in the Joint Forest Sector Questionnaire (JFSQ) (https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en). The database contains details of the following topics: - roundwood removals (production) by coniferous and non-coniferous wood and assortments, - production and trade in industrial ro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, wood charcoal, pulp, paper and paperboard, and other products.
